Ashoka University is a UGC-recognised multidisciplinary university situated in Sonepat, Haryana. Ashoka University follows an unconventional way of imparting education through an “Experimental Learning Method” where subjects are divided into modules. 

At the undergraduate level, The university offers BA/B.Sc (Hons) program where students can choose a major from a set of 9 pure or 8 interdisciplinary subjects. In addition to the undergraduate degree or Major, Ashoka also offers a minor degree course. The institute offers Minors in all the major subjects as well.

At the PG level, the university offers YIF (Young India Fellowship), M.A. in Economics as well as M.A. in Liberal Arts courseAshoka University currently has 7 Academic Centres that offer research-oriented collaborations in order to create an interdisciplinary environment on campus. 

  • Admission to the UG courses is based solely on merit.
  • For the YIF program, any UG or PG degree holder or a candidate awaiting his/her final year examination for the same can apply
  • Admission to M.A. in Liberal Studies is restricted to the graduates of the Young India Fellowship.
  • Foran M.A. in Economics, students with a relevant UG degree are eligible to apply.
  • Final selection will be based on the entrance exam merit
  • To apply for any of the above-mentioned courses, the candidates must register online at the university’s official website.

Ashoka University UG Admission 2023

Ashoka offers multidisciplinary programs to all its students. 

The university offers only one graduate degree i.e. Bachelor of Arts/ Bachelor of Science (3 years duration) in which students can choose their desired Major (Pure or Interdisciplinary) from a wide range of subjects. The courses are broadly divided into three categories:

  • Foundation Courses
  • Major Courses
  • Co-Curricular Courses

The university requires students to take any 7 Foundation Courses from the list given below. The first four courses are mandatory and the students must choose 1 course each from the following areas of study.

Students are required to complete the Foundation Course series in their first three semesters after which they can opt for their major.

While opting for a major, the candidate can choose either a Pure Major or an Interdisciplinary Major. The institute also encourages students to choose a minor along with the Major degree.

Students who wish to Major or Minor in Economics, Mathematics, Science, and Physics must have studied Mathematics in their senior school years (Class XI and XII).

Selection Criteria

The admission procedure comprises of three stages:

  1. Application Round
  2. Interview Round
  3. Decisions and Financial Aid

During the application round, the candidates must submit their personal details, academic qualifications, SAT/ACT scores followed by a personal essay and a letter of recommendation. 

Once an application form has been submitted, it is reviewed by the Admissions Committee, which shortlists candidates for the interview round.

The Interview Round will comprise of the following elements:

  • On-the-spot-essay
  • AAT (Ashoka Aptitude Test)
  • Interview with Panel

Decisions regarding financial aid are based purely on need. 

YOUNG INDIA FELLOWSHIP (YIF)

The Young India Fellowship (YIF) is a one-year multidisciplinary postgraduate diploma program in Liberal Studies.

Eligibility Criteria

  • A recognized undergraduate or postgraduate degree in any discipline

  • Maximum of 28 years of age
  • Strong academic record and extra-curricular engagement
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ills

There is no fee required for registration to YIF.

Selection Process

The selection process consists of 3 stages:

  1. Application Assessment
  2. Telephonic Interview
  3. Personal Interview
  • The faculty reviews the application on the basis of academic performance and extra-curricular activities.
  • Followed by an essay written by the candidate, expressing their opinions and views towards life.
  • After reviewing the application, the telephonic interview will take place.
  • The telephonic interview will last for a duration of 20 minutes. It is an elimination round.
  • Qualified candidates must appear for the personal interview.
  • A comprehensive test will be conducted just before the face to face interview round.
  • International candidates have the option to interview on skype.

Ashoka University PG Admission 2023

Content

At the PG level, Ashoka offers M.A. in Economics and Liberal Studies. 

Course Eligibility
M.A. in Liberal Studies Diploma in Liberal Studies from YIF
M.A. in Economics Undergraduate degree in any discipline

Selection Process

M.A. in Liberal Studies

Admission to M.A. Liberal Studies is restricted to the graduates of the Young India Fellowship who possess a diploma in Liberal Studies and have been accepted by a faculty member to work on a specific research project as a graduate assistant.

To register for the course, the candidates need to visit the Ashoka University Website.

M.A. in Economics

The economics department offers a two-year-long M.A. program. Admission will be granted on the basis of the candidate's performance in the Entrance Exam.

Exam Pattern:

  • The exam will comprise of the following:
    • Statistics
    • Mathematics
    • Analytical Reasoning
  • Structure: Objective
  • Total Number of Questions: 50

Interested candidates can register through the official university website and final selection is based on the entrance examination merit. There is no fee to start an application, however, there is a non-refundable fee of INR 1,000/- that is charged at the time of submitting the application. 

Ashoka University Ph.D. Admission 2023

Ashoka University offers a five-year-long Ph.D. program under the following disciplines:

  • Biology
  • Computer Science
  • Economics
  • English
  • Physics
  • Psychology

Eligibility Criteria

  • M.Sc/M.A/M.Com/M.Phil/B.Tech/M.Tech with a minimum of 55% in the qualifying examinations.
  • Students with CSIR Scholarship/UGC Net-JRF are eligible to apply.
  • The candidates must have a good understanding of their proposed area of research.
  • Applicants must exhibit a high level of commitment to pursue research.

Selection Process

Admission will be granted on the basis of the candidate’s performance in the entrance exam followed by an interview.

Selected candidates will automatically be considered for Teaching Assistantships and Research Assistantships.

Ashoka University Scholarships and Financial Aid

The university does not offer merit-based scholarships. The financial aid is offered to the students on the basis of their need and affordability.

To avail the financial aid, the candidates must meet up with the following conditions:

  • The financial aid form is enabled only for those candidates with a firm offer of admission.
  • Candidates must submit the form within 7 days along with the supporting documents.
  • The Financial Aid Committee will assess aid based on the information provided by the candidate.
  • The committee might contact the parents/guardians of the candidate to verify the claims.

The candidates seeking Financial Aid must upload the following documents while submitting the application form:

  • Income Tax Returns for the Financial Year 
  • Bank Account Statements for the last 12 months of all earning members of the family
  • Details of the family’s Financial Assets
  • Business Income Tax Returns, Business Bank Statements, Business Financial Statements
  • Form 26AS (For Business Families)
  • Loan Statements
  • Haryana Domicile Certificate (Mandatory for the residents of Haryana)

Haryana domicile students are eligible for a full or partial fee concession as per the Haryana Private Universities Act (2006).

Ques. What is the difference between pure and interdisciplinary majors at Ashoka University?

Ans. Pure majors are traditional disciplinary programs that allow students the opportunity to study their chosen academic field in great depth, acquire a certain expertise in the area, as well as explore the interconnection with other disciplines. The Interdisciplinary majors at Ashoka go beyond the traditional boundaries of disciplines and departments to give students an opportunity to combine multiple academic interests into a single degree program.

How hard is it to get admitted to Ashoka University ?

● Top Answer By Akshat Sinha on 12 May 22

Ans
Ashoka University's acceptance rate is 8-9%. Getting selected depends entirely on how you present yourself. There are students who get admission with 61%, while there are instances where students with even 97% got rejected. Ashoka University searches for students who show promise and scope for development. If you have a well-rounded profile with good academics and co-curricular activities, you stand a chance.

What happens at Ashoka University interviews?

● Top Answer By Dipika Mishra on 24 Jun 22

Ans
The interview round of Ashoka University is usually casual. The aim of the interview is to check you are who you portrayed yourself as in the application. During the interview, they ask about books, movies, what are your strengths and weaknesses, etc. If you have any questions, you can ask then at the end of interview.  Usually the interview duration is around 15 mins - 45 mins.
